These diagnostic instruments are designed to be used with particular blood glucose monitoring techniques to measure the focus of glucose in a pattern of blood. They facilitate the self-monitoring of blood glucose ranges, a essential side of diabetes administration. When a blood pattern is utilized to the strip, a chemical response happens, which the meter then reads to supply a glucose stage studying.
Correct and dependable glucose monitoring is paramount for people managing diabetes. Constant monitoring of blood glucose ranges permits for knowledgeable choices relating to food plan, train, and drugs, finally serving to to forestall each hyperglycemia and hypoglycemia. The event and refinement of such testing mechanisms have considerably empowered people to take management of their well being and well-being.

1. Compatibility
The performance of diagnostic gadgets is intrinsically linked to compatibility. These strips are engineered to operate solely with particular blood glucose meter fashions. Using check strips with an incompatible meter will lead to inaccurate readings or a whole failure of the system to function. This incompatibility arises from the distinctive coding or calibration embedded inside the strips that’s acknowledged solely by the corresponding meter. For example, the meter may be unable to learn the chemical response on the strip correctly, or the coding of the strip won’t align with the meter’s algorithm for calculating blood glucose ranges.
An actual-world instance of this situation presents itself when customers inadvertently buy strips supposed for a unique technology of the identical meter model or a very totally different meter altogether. The consequence of this error might result in a affected person receiving a falsely low or excessive blood glucose studying, probably prompting an inappropriate adjustment of medicine dosage. The danger of that is compounded in conditions the place people swap between totally different manufacturers of blood glucose meters with out totally understanding the related compatibility necessities for the testing provides.
In abstract, the right matching of the check strips to the meter shouldn’t be merely a comfort; it’s a elementary requirement for acquiring dependable blood glucose measurements. A failure to make sure it will undermine the accuracy of the self-monitoring course of, jeopardizing efficient diabetes administration. Sufferers ought to at all times confirm that the diagnostic instruments bought align with their particular meter mannequin to keep away from probably harmful errors.
2. Storage Situations
Sustaining acceptable environmental circumstances for diagnostic instruments is paramount to making sure their accuracy and reliability. Deviations from beneficial storage parameters can compromise the integrity of the reagents, resulting in skewed outcomes and probably misinformed therapy choices.
-
Temperature Sensitivity
Publicity to excessive temperatures, whether or not excessive or low, can degrade the enzymes and chemical substances embedded inside the strip. For instance, leaving the container in direct daylight or in a car on a sizzling day might trigger the reagents to denature. Conversely, storing them in excessively chilly environments, like a freezer, can even harm the reactive elements. This degradation immediately impacts the strip’s skill to precisely measure blood glucose ranges, resulting in readings that aren’t consultant of the affected person’s precise glycemic state.
-
Humidity Management
Extreme moisture can even negatively have an effect on the strips. Humidity could cause the reagents to prematurely react or dissolve, rendering the strips ineffective. Publicity to humid environments, corresponding to a toilet throughout or after a bathe, must be averted. The desiccant included within the unique packaging performs a significant position in sustaining a dry atmosphere inside the container and must be retained and correctly used to delay the shelf life and efficacy of the diagnostic instruments.
-
Safety from Mild
Sure reagents are photosensitive and may degrade upon extended publicity to gentle. Whereas the container is designed to supply some safety, prolonged publicity to direct daylight or intense synthetic gentle must be minimized. Constant publicity can result in inaccurate measurements, probably compromising the effectiveness of diabetes administration methods.
-
Container Integrity
The container itself performs a vital position in sustaining the integrity of the strips. A broken or improperly sealed container can expose the strips to moisture, gentle, and temperature fluctuations. Guaranteeing the container is tightly closed after every use and that it’s free from cracks or harm is important for preserving the standard of the strips. Utilizing strips from a compromised container may end up in unreliable blood glucose readings and subsequent inappropriate medical choices.
In conclusion, adherence to beneficial storage tips shouldn’t be merely a precautionary measure however a elementary requirement for making certain the dependable efficiency of blood glucose testing techniques. Improper storage can compromise the integrity of the reagents, resulting in inaccurate readings and probably jeopardizing affected person well being. Strict adherence to the producer’s directions relating to storage circumstances is, due to this fact, a essential part of efficient diabetes self-management.
3. Expiration Dates
The expiration date marked on diagnostic provides immediately impacts their reliability in delivering correct blood glucose readings. These dates signify the interval throughout which the producer ensures the reagents’ integrity and efficiency. Past this date, the chemical compounds embedded inside the strip could degrade, resulting in inaccurate measurements. The enzymatic reactions mandatory for correct glucose detection grow to be much less efficient because the reagents break down over time. This degradation is influenced by components corresponding to humidity, temperature, and publicity to gentle, even when the strips are saved inside the beneficial circumstances.
The implications of utilizing expired strips are important for diabetes administration. A falsely low studying might lead to a affected person neglecting to take mandatory insulin, probably resulting in hyperglycemia. Conversely, a falsely excessive studying might immediate an pointless insulin dose, risking hypoglycemia. These inaccuracies undermine the efficacy of self-monitoring and may have severe well being penalties. An instance illustrating this concern includes a affected person who used expired strips and constantly obtained readings that had been decrease than their precise glucose ranges. This led to insufficient insulin administration, leading to elevated blood glucose ranges and elevated threat of long-term issues.
Subsequently, cautious consideration to expiration dates is an important side of diabetes self-care. Customers should commonly examine the expiration date earlier than utilizing a strip and discard any expired provides appropriately. Sustaining a constant schedule for restocking ensures that people at all times have entry to viable diagnostic sources. Diligence in observing expiration dates helps to safeguard the accuracy of blood glucose monitoring and contribute to efficient diabetes administration.
4. Pattern Dimension
The amount of blood required for evaluation, sometimes called pattern measurement, is a essential parameter affecting the performance of diagnostic strips. Inadequate blood software could cause inaccurate or failed readings. These diagnostic instruments incorporate particular chemical reagents designed to react quantitatively with glucose within the blood. The response requires a sure minimal blood quantity to make sure full interplay with the reactive substances inside the check strip matrix.
If the utilized blood quantity is insufficient, the response could not proceed to completion, or the meter could fail to detect the sign precisely. For instance, if the meter is designed to investigate a response ensuing from 0.5 microliters of blood, making use of solely 0.3 microliters might yield a falsely low glucose measurement. This discrepancy is very related as a result of sufferers with poor circulation could have issue acquiring the required blood drop measurement. The design of those gadgets goals to attenuate the required blood quantity, facilitating simpler testing for people with compromised circulation.
Adherence to the desired blood quantity is due to this fact important for dependable self-monitoring of blood glucose ranges. Insufficient pattern measurement can compromise accuracy, resulting in improper medical choices. Sufferers ought to guarantee they’re making use of the suitable quantity of blood as indicated within the producers directions. Moreover, technological developments have targeted on decreasing the required blood quantity, making testing extra accessible and fewer painful for end-users, whereas sustaining accuracy.
5. Accuracy Vary
The appropriate variation in glucose readings offered by a blood glucose monitoring system, often known as the accuracy vary, is a elementary attribute impacting the scientific utility of such gadgets. Diagnostic instruments designed to be used with particular meters should adhere to pre-defined accuracy requirements established by regulatory our bodies. Failure to satisfy these requirements compromises their effectiveness in guiding acceptable therapy choices. For example, if the accuracy vary is simply too broad, the readings could not reliably differentiate between secure and unsafe glucose ranges, rendering them insufficient for insulin dosage changes.
The significance of a slender accuracy vary is underscored by the potential penalties of inaccurate outcomes. In apply, if a tool constantly overestimates glucose ranges by a major margin, it might result in pointless insulin administration, leading to hypoglycemia. Conversely, underestimation of glucose ranges could delay mandatory insulin injections, resulting in hyperglycemia and related issues. The appropriate vary, due to this fact, must be sufficiently stringent to attenuate the danger of clinically important errors that will influence affected person security. For instance, regulatory tips typically specify {that a} sure proportion of readings should fall inside a predetermined proportion or absolute worth of the particular glucose stage.
In abstract, the accuracy vary is a essential efficiency indicator immediately affecting the scientific utility of those blood glucose monitoring techniques. A slender and well-defined accuracy vary ensures dependable glucose readings, that are important for efficient diabetes administration and affected person security. Vigilant monitoring and adherence to high quality management requirements are very important for sustaining accuracy and stopping potential opposed well being outcomes.
6. Testing Process
The methodology employed when using glucose testing techniques immediately impacts the reliability and accuracy of the outcomes obtained. Strict adherence to a standardized course of is important for constant and reliable readings, minimizing the potential for errors that might compromise diabetes administration.
-
Preparation and Setup
Previous to commencing the process, it’s essential to confirm the expiration date of the diagnostic provides and be sure that the meter is correctly calibrated. The testing space must be clear and dry to forestall contamination of the pattern. Palms have to be totally washed and dried to keep away from introducing exterior substances that might intervene with the chemical response inside the diagnostic device. Failure to adequately put together the testing atmosphere may end up in skewed outcomes, probably resulting in improper medicine dosages or dietary changes. For instance, residual cleaning soap or alcohol on the fingertips can inadvertently alter the measured glucose focus.
-
Blood Pattern Acquisition
Acquiring an sufficient blood pattern is a essential step within the course of. The lancing machine must be used to puncture the pores and skin, sometimes on the aspect of the fingertip, to attenuate discomfort. The preliminary blood drop must be wiped away, as it could include tissue fluids that might dilute the pattern. Mild stress could be utilized to encourage blood stream, however extreme squeezing must be averted, as it could additionally introduce interstitial fluid. The dimensions of the blood drop have to be adequate to cowl the designated space on the diagnostic device to make sure correct response and correct measurement. Inadequate blood quantity can result in an error message or an inaccurate studying, necessitating a repeat of the process.
-
Utility and Studying
The blood pattern have to be utilized to the designated space on the diagnostic device with out smearing or contaminating different areas. The meter must be promptly inserted to provoke the measurement course of. It’s crucial to keep away from transferring or disturbing the meter in the course of the studying, as any disruption might have an effect on the accuracy of the outcomes. The glucose stage will sometimes be displayed on the meter inside a number of seconds. Recording the lead to a logbook or digital well being report is beneficial for monitoring tendencies and informing therapy choices.
-
Disposal and Storage
Following the process, the used diagnostic device have to be safely discarded in a sharps container to forestall unintentional needle sticks or publicity to blood-borne pathogens. The meter and remaining diagnostic provides must be saved in a cool, dry place, away from direct daylight and excessive temperatures. Correct disposal and storage practices are essential for sustaining hygiene and making certain the reliability of future checks. Failure to stick to those practices might compromise the integrity of the provides and pose a well being hazard.
The meticulous execution of every step within the testing process is paramount for making certain the accuracy and reliability of glucose measurements obtained when utilizing diagnostic instruments. Adherence to standardized protocols minimizes the danger of errors and helps efficient diabetes self-management. Constant and correct monitoring, facilitated by a rigorous testing process, empowers people to make knowledgeable choices relating to their well being and well-being.
7. Management Answer
Management resolution is an integral part in verifying the accuracy and performance of diagnostic blood glucose monitoring techniques. Its use is very related to make sure the right operation and reliability of those diagnostic instruments earlier than routine glucose testing.
-
Verification of System Accuracy
Management resolution, containing a recognized focus of glucose, is utilized to the diagnostic device in the identical method as a blood pattern. The ensuing glucose studying is then in comparison with the anticipated vary specified by the producer. If the studying falls inside the acceptable vary, it confirms that the system, together with each the meter and the diagnostic machine, is functioning appropriately. This validation step is essential for making certain the reliability of subsequent blood glucose measurements. For instance, if the anticipated vary for the management resolution is 100-120 mg/dL and the meter shows a price of 110 mg/dL, the system is deemed correct.
-
Detection of Strip Degradation
Environmental components, corresponding to temperature and humidity, can compromise the integrity of the reagents inside diagnostic gadgets, probably resulting in inaccurate readings. Management resolution could be utilized to detect degradation or harm to the testing strips. If the management resolution yields a consequence outdoors the desired vary, it signifies that the check strips could have been compromised and shouldn’t be used for affected person testing. That is essential in stopping inaccurate glucose readings that might result in inappropriate therapy choices. For instance, if a brand new vial of strips constantly produces management resolution readings outdoors the suitable vary, it suggests a high quality management situation with that batch.
-
Procedural Validation
The management resolution check additionally serves as a validation of the consumer’s testing method. By performing the management resolution check appropriately, customers can verify that they’re following the right steps for making use of the pattern, inserting the diagnostic machine, and studying the outcomes. Constant errors in management resolution testing could point out a necessity for extra coaching or a assessment of the testing process. If a consumer constantly obtains incorrect readings regardless of utilizing recent, correctly saved strips, it could level to points corresponding to inadequate blood pattern software or improper cleansing of the testing web site.
-
Frequency of Use
Producers advocate utilizing management resolution beneath particular circumstances, together with when first opening a brand new vial of diagnostic provides, if the meter has been dropped or broken, if the check outcomes don’t match how one feels, or when the consumer suspects the meter or diagnostic device will not be functioning appropriately. Common use of management resolution, as outlined by the producer, is important for sustaining confidence within the accuracy of the monitoring system. Routine testing can determine potential issues earlier than they influence affected person care, offering an added layer of assurance within the self-monitoring course of.
In abstract, management resolution performs a significant position in making certain the accuracy and reliability of glucose monitoring techniques. By means of verification of system accuracy, detection of strip degradation, and validation of testing process, management resolution contributes considerably to efficient diabetes administration. Common use, as beneficial by the producer, permits sufferers and healthcare suppliers to keep up confidence within the accuracy of those diagnostic instruments, main to higher knowledgeable therapy choices.

Query 1: What components invalidate readings obtained utilizing blood glucose monitoring techniques?
Readings could also be invalidated by expired check strips, improper storage circumstances, inadequate blood pattern quantity, use of incompatible testing gadgets, or contamination of the testing space.
Query 2: How typically ought to management resolution be used to confirm accuracy?
Management resolution must be used when first opening a brand new vial of check strips, if the meter has been dropped or broken, when check outcomes don’t match bodily signs, or when the consumer suspects the meter or check strips will not be functioning appropriately.
Query 3: What are the storage necessities to keep up optimum diagnostic device efficiency?
Diagnostic provides must be saved in a cool, dry place, away from direct daylight and excessive temperatures. The container have to be tightly closed to forestall moisture contamination.
Query 4: Can diagnostic gadgets be used interchangeably between totally different blood glucose meter manufacturers?
No, diagnostic provides are particularly designed to be used with suitable blood glucose meter fashions. Utilizing incompatible gadgets will possible lead to inaccurate readings.
Query 5: What motion is beneficial if the blood glucose studying seems unusually excessive or low?
If the studying is unexpectedly excessive or low, retest utilizing a recent diagnostic device. If the second studying stays inconsistent with the person’s situation, seek the advice of a healthcare skilled.
Query 6: What’s the significance of the expiration date on glucose testing provides?
The expiration date signifies the interval throughout which the producer ensures the reagent’s integrity and efficiency. Use past this date could lead to unreliable blood glucose measurements.

Optimizing Accuracy
Efficient use of glucose monitoring techniques hinges on adherence to established tips and greatest practices. Implementing the next methods can improve the reliability and consistency of blood glucose readings.
Tip 1: Prioritize Hand Hygiene.
Completely wash and dry fingers earlier than testing. Residual substances, corresponding to meals particles or lotions, can contaminate the pattern and skew outcomes.
Tip 2: Confirm Expiration Dates.
Persistently examine the expiration dates of diagnostic provides. Expired supplies could yield inaccurate readings resulting from reagent degradation.
Tip 3: Keep Correct Storage Situations.
Retailer diagnostic instruments in a cool, dry place, away from direct daylight and excessive temperatures. Improper storage can compromise the integrity of the reagents.
Tip 4: Apply Enough Blood Quantity.
Be certain that the blood pattern quantity is adequate to cowl the designated space on the testing machine. Inadequate pattern volumes can result in inaccurate outcomes.
Tip 5: Make the most of Management Answer Periodically.
Make use of management resolution commonly to confirm the accuracy of the meter and check strips. Discrepancies between anticipated and precise readings could point out system malfunction.
Tip 6: Verify Compatibility.
Verify that the diagnostic gadgets in use are suitable with the particular blood glucose meter mannequin. Incompatibility can result in inaccurate readings or system failure.
Tip 7: Evaluation Meter Settings.
Periodically examine meter settings (e.g., date, time, items of measure) to make sure they’re appropriately configured. Incorrect settings can result in misinterpretation of outcomes.
Constant software of those methods enhances the precision and dependability of blood glucose readings, facilitating simpler diabetes administration.
